actually i ll put a brief of my reference work over here. Starch biosynthesis genes were collected from 5 template plants viz Arabidopsis, rice, maize, castor bean and potato. cassava genome was collected from phytozome database. using sequence similarity technique, blast template preparation was carried out. Reciprocal BLASTp was done then. then Function assignment was carried out. this is the first draft of starch biosynthesis pathway in cassava. Thenthe next step was defining the confidence of the pathway and calculating the confidence score.the reconstructed pathway was validated using the experimentally identified sequences. protein motif analysis was carried out.A final starch metabolic pathway was createdfollowed by pathway visualization. a descriptive map was prepared in SMART DRAW tool.at last the transcriptome data was integrated into the pathway to create an interactive map (VANTED). Fianlly an integrative map was made which is the output.
